In this position...
We are looking for engineers to specifically work on main controls and transmission component design, development and validation for current production and next generation production. The engineer will work to develop and validate hardware in vehicle as part of product development and ongoing production. The engineer will also work closely with vehicles in the field, assembly plants, and suppliers to root cause analysis. In addition, the engineer will lead competitive benchmarking for main controls and other hydraulic hardware.
Our diverse transmission components team – situated in Livonia Michigan – is comprised of product strategists, researchers, hardware designers, test and calibration engineers, prototypes and project managers.
